Chapter 2 - Section 2.2 - The Multiplication Property of Equality - Exercise Set - Page 131: 74

Answer

We solve for $x$ by dividing both sides by $-1$.

Work Step by Step

To solve the equation $-x = -50$, we divide both sides by $-1$ to isolate $x$. $x = 50$
